Chapter 77
Weston
I watched the most formidable being I’d ever faced break—not by force, but because someone made him confront himself. That was more powerful than any victory.
Nox, my wolf, was silent. I’d expected triumph, pride… instead, he bowed his head. That’s how true power should stand.
I met Alex’s gaze. She wasn’t killing Sebastiano because she couldn’t or because she felt sorry. She understood something I’d forgotten: power without mercy is tyranny.
I stepped forward. “Alex,” I whispered.
She looked at me, question in her eyes. I shook my head—not in disagreement, but in trust. Whatever she chose, I would stand by her.
***
Alex’s Clone
Suddenly, I didn’t know what to do next. For the first time in my existence, there were no commands in my mind—no voice telling me what to be. Just silence. Terrifying silence.
I looked at my hands. They were mine—no longer his, no longer Sebastiano’s.
“Who am I?”
